Is Liquid IV Acidic? The Role of Ingredients
When examining whether Liquid IV is acidic, it's crucial to look at its core ingredients, specifically the acidulating agents used for flavor and preservation. Most flavors of Liquid IV contain citric acid, a weak organic acid that provides the tart, citrusy flavor profile. While the specific pH value is not prominently displayed on every product, the presence of citric acid confirms that these products are indeed acidic, falling somewhere below the neutral pH of 7.0.
Beyond citric acid, another ingredient, sodium citrate, also plays a role in the flavor profile and acts as a buffer. A buffer is a substance that helps to stabilize the pH, but the overall formulation is still on the acidic side. The final pH of the reconstituted drink depends on the amount of powder used and the flavor profile. For instance, citrus-flavored options are often more overtly acidic due to higher concentrations of citric acid and other flavorings.
The Impact of Acidity on Digestion and Health
For most healthy individuals, consuming an acidic beverage like Liquid IV is not a problem. However, for those with specific health conditions, the acidity can be a significant factor. For example, people who experience acid reflux or Gastroesophageal Reflux Disease (GERD) might find that highly acidic beverages can trigger or worsen their symptoms. This is because the acid can further irritate an already sensitive esophagus. On the other hand, some sources suggest that dehydration itself can lead to problems with stomach acid regulation, and rehydrating with an electrolyte drink could help in that regard. It's a complex balance, and those with digestive issues should pay close attention to their body's response.
Acidity and Dental Health
One of the most significant concerns regarding acidic drinks is their effect on dental health. The pH level of beverages can play a major role in tooth enamel erosion. When exposed to acidic liquids, the enamel can soften and become more vulnerable to damage. Many sports and electrolyte drinks have a pH level that falls below 5.5, the critical pH at which enamel demineralization begins. While Liquid IV doesn't publicize its exact pH for all flavors, the use of citric acid makes it a potential contributor to enamel erosion, especially with frequent consumption. Dental professionals often recommend reducing the frequency of consuming acidic beverages and rinsing with plain water afterward to mitigate this risk.
Acidity Comparison: Liquid IV vs. Other Beverages
To understand the acidity of Liquid IV in context, it's helpful to compare it to other common beverages. This comparison shows that Liquid IV is not an outlier but rather fits into a broader category of drinks that use acidic ingredients for flavor.
| Beverage | Typical pH Range | Contains Citric Acid? | Notes |
|---|---|---|---|
| Liquid IV | ~4.4 (Lemon Lime) | Yes | Formulated for rapid hydration, but contains acidifiers for flavor. |
| Sodas/Soft Drinks | ~2.5-4.0 | Yes | Highly acidic and typically high in sugar. |
| Orange Juice | ~3.3-4.2 | Yes (Natural) | Naturally acidic, high in Vitamin C. |
| Plain Water | ~7.0 (Neutral) | No | Not acidic, no risk to enamel. |
| Coconut Water | ~4.7-4.8 | No (Natural) | Naturally slightly acidic, but contains minerals that can inhibit erosion. |
How to Minimize the Effects of Acidic Beverages
For those who wish to enjoy the benefits of Liquid IV while minimizing the effects of its acidity, several strategies can be employed:
- Rinse with water: After drinking an acidic beverage, rinse your mouth with plain water to help neutralize the pH and wash away the acid from your teeth.
- Use a straw: Drinking through a straw can help bypass the teeth, reducing direct exposure to the acidic liquid.
- Time your consumption: Avoid sipping on Liquid IV throughout the day. It's better to drink it in one sitting, especially after a workout or when feeling dehydrated.
- Opt for sugar-free options: Some versions of Liquid IV are sugar-free. While they still contain citric acid, the absence of sugar is better for teeth as sugar can feed harmful bacteria.
- Balance with alkaline foods: Incorporating more alkaline foods and beverages, like plain water, into your diet can help balance overall acid intake.
